Subject: Re: [Ping][PATCH] virtio-serial-bus: Discard throttled VirtQueueElement when virtio-serial closed

> With commit d4c19cde("virtio-serial: add missing virtio_detach_element() call"),
> when virtio serial is throttled and closed by host, port->elem should be discard with virtqueue_push,
> otherwise virtqueue will not rewind, guest will blocked finally and cannot write anymore data.
>
> It can be reproduced with following steps:
> Create a vm with virtio-serial device through libvirt:
>
>     <channel type='unix'>
>       <source mode='bind' path='/tmp/test'/>
>       <target type='virtio' name='com.test.channel.0'/>
>       <address type='virtio-serial' controller='0' bus='0' port='1'/>
>     </channel>
>
> Host run:
> watch -n0.5 'timeout 0.5 nc -U /tmp/test'
>
> Guest run:
> hexdump -C -v /dev/zero > /dev/vport1p1
>
> After sometime, guest can not write any data to serial.
> We can see vq->last_avail_idx - vq->used_idx = 128 with gdb.
>
> (gdb) p *(struct VirtQueue *) 0x565161c5c788
> $4 = {vring = {num = 128, num_default = 128, align = 4096, desc = 4316049408, avail = 4316051456, used = 4316051776,
>     caches = 0x7fc530067e60}, used_elems = 0x565161c88dc0, last_avail_idx = 7929, last_avail_wrap_counter = true,
>   shadow_avail_idx = 7929, shadow_avail_wrap_counter = true, used_idx = 7801, used_wrap_counter = true, signalled_used = 7801,
>   signalled_used_valid = true, notification = true, queue_index = 5, inuse = 0, vector = 1,
>   handle_output = 0x56515da8aea0 <handle_output>, handle_aio_output = 0x0, vdev = 0x565161c54e30, guest_notifier = {rfd = 0,
>     wfd = 0}, host_notifier = {rfd = 74, wfd = 74}, host_notifier_enabled = true, node = {le_next = 0x565161c5c6f0,
>     le_prev = 0x565161c5c8a8}}
>
> Fixes: d4c19cde("virtio-serial: add missing virtio_detach_element() call")
> Signed-off-by: Sun Feng <loyou85@gmail.com>
> ---
>  hw/char/virtio-serial-bus.c | 2 +-
>  1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
>
> diff --git a/hw/char/virtio-serial-bus.c b/hw/char/virtio-serial-bus.c
> index dd619f0..30b00a4 100644
> --- a/hw/char/virtio-serial-bus.c
> +++ b/hw/char/virtio-serial-bus.c
> @@ -151,7 +151,7 @@ static void discard_vq_data(VirtQueue *vq, VirtIODevice *vdev)
>  static void discard_throttle_data(VirtIOSerialPort *port)
>  {
>      if (port->elem) {
> -        virtqueue_detach_element(port->ovq, port->elem, 0);
> +        virtqueue_push(port->ovq, port->elem, 0);
>          g_free(port->elem);
>          port->elem = NULL;
>      }
> --
> 2.7.4
>
